首页 运维百科文章正文

java链接数据库常用代码是什么意思啊

运维百科 2025年11月20日 04:20 239 admin

Java连接数据库的常用代码解析

在Java编程中,连接数据库是一个重要的操作,它允许程序从数据库中读取和写入数据,要实现这一功能,程序员需要使用JDBC(Java Database Connectivity)API,这是Java提供的一套用于连接和操作数据库的标准接口,本文将介绍一些Java连接数据库的常用代码示例,帮助初学者理解并掌握这一技能。

我们需要加载JDBC驱动程序,这可以通过调用Class.forName()方法来实现,

Class.forName("com.mysql.cj.jdbc.Driver");

这里以MySQL为例,如果你使用的是其他类型的数据库,比如Oracle、SQL Server等,需要替换相应的驱动类名。

我们使用DriverManager获取数据库连接对象,假设我们的数据库URL为"jdbc:mysql://localhost:3306/mydatabase",用户名为"root",密码为空字符串"",则可以这样写:

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/mydatabase", "root", "");

注意替换实际的数据库地址、用户名和密码。

一旦获得了连接对象,就可以执行SQL语句了,查询所有用户信息:

java链接数据库常用代码是什么意思啊

Statement stmt = conn.createStatement();
ResultSet rs = stmt.executeQuery("SELECT * FROM users");
while (rs.next()) {
    String name = rs.getString("name");
    int age = rs.getInt("age");
    System.out.println(name + ", " + age);
}

这段代码会遍历结果集,并打印出每行的用户姓名和年龄。

不要忘记关闭资源以避免内存泄漏或其它问题,应该依次关闭ResultSet、Statement和Connection对象:

java链接数据库常用代码是什么意思啊

rs.close();
stmt.close();
conn.close();

就是Java连接数据库的一些基本步骤和常用代码示例,通过这些基础操作,你可以开始构建自己的应用程序,与数据库进行交互。

标签: java 数据库链接

发表评论

丫丫技术百科 备案号:新ICP备2024010732号-62